Abstract The abstract describing the content of the publication or report |
Draws upon six seasons of fieldwork at Milton and Airigh Mhuillin, in the middle district of South Uist, arguing that historical archaeologists should do more to expose the causes and long-term consequences of poverty. Explores the imposition of agrarian capitalism in the Isle of South Uist from the late 18th century, and makes the case that a system of landholding and land use that privileged profit for landowners over the subsistence needs of the mass of the population created a fragile economy that was prone to shortages and completely unable to respond to the challenge of a prolonged famine. | |
